50 YEARS FOR MAN WHO FIREBOMBED GOVERNOR’S MANSION
A man who firebombed Pennsylvania’s governor’s mansion while Governor Josh Shapiro and his family were inside has been sentenced to up to 50 years in prison. According to North Cetnral PA dot com, 38 year old Cody Balmer pleaded guilty to attempted murder, terrorism, arson, and assault in the April attack that caused extensive damage to the Harrisburg residence. Prosecutors say Balmer scaled the security fence and threw gasoline-filled beer bottles to ignite the fire shortly after the family celebrated Passover. No one was hurt, but the flames charred several rooms before being contained. Balmer later told police he planned to attack Shapiro with a sledgehammer if confronted.
POLICE CALLS WILL BE ENCRYPTED IN NORTHUMBERLAND
Police radio traffic in Northumberland County is now encrypted – as of this week, cutting off public access to scanner broadcasts. According to the Daily Item, District Attorney Michael O’Donnell says the move protects officer safety and sensitive operations following increased threats against law enforcement, including a recent trooper shooting. Fire and EMS communications will stay open, and police in Milton and Watsontown will continue using non-encrypted systems. Officials say criminals have used scanner apps to monitor police movements, creating serious safety risks.

PORT TREVORTON MAN ARRESTED AFTER HIGH SPEED CHASE
A Port Trevorton man is facing a long list of charges after police say he led them on a high-speed motorcycle chase through Sunbury last week. According to the Standard-Journal, officers say 42-year-old Mark Herrold Jr. fled at speeds topping 75 miles per hour before crashing on a grassy hill along Island Boulevard. Police say Herrold then tried to run but was caught after a brief foot pursuit. He showed signs of impairment and admitted his actions would likely land him back in jail. Herrold’s license was already suspended for a prior DUI. A preliminary hearing is set for October 21 before Judge Rachel Wiest Benner.
PROFIT FOR CLEARFIELD COUNTY FOR SUPPORTING ICE FACILITY
Clearfield County is set to earn $1 million over five years for serving as a middleman between U.S. Immigration and Customs Enforcement and the private contractor operating the Moshannon Valley Processing Center near Philipsburg. According to Spotlight PA, the facility, the largest immigration detention center in the Northeast, is under scrutiny following a detainee’s death and reports of poor conditions. Local advocates have urged county leaders not to renew contracts when they expire next year, saying profit shouldn’t come at the cost of human suffering. County commissioners say the deal supports local jobs and complies with federal law, but opinions remain divided on renewal.
FLICK RECOGNIZED IN PA FOR TOP POLITICAL PERFORMANCE
State Representative Jamie Flick of South Williamsport has been recognized as one of Pennsylvania’s top-performing new lawmakers. According to a joint project between Vanderbilt University and the University of Virginia through the Center for Effective Lawmaking, Flick ranked second overall among 50 legislators elected in 2022 and first among Republicans. The analysis measured how often lawmakers’ bills gained traction or became law. Flick co-founded the “Meet Me in the Middle” Caucus to promote cooperation and has worked on child custody reform and opioid awareness legislation.
